During its Dead Island 2 Showcase, Dambuster Studios showcased new gameplay for the upcoming action RPG amid cheesy live-action scenarios. The first trailer showcases all kinds of gory, brutal combat. Check it out below, along with some new screenshots.

The realistic gore tech sees zombies decaying and dying in unique ways (including one melting away). Players can use various weapons, including firearms, and upgrade them with different elemental effects. Of course, not all zombies are pushovers. Some spew acid from a distance, while others can shatter windows with a scream or ambush you from above.

You can even the odds with Fury Mode, which allows for tearing zombies apart with your bare hands, so that’s neat. Dead Island 2 also supports Alexa Game Control, allowing the use of voice commands for different actions (like switching to sharp weapons). It will be available for Xbox and PC players in English in the United States, Canada and the UK.

The HELL-A Edition was also revealed, which includes a game disc, SteelBook, Expansion Pass, two pin badges, a DI2 Patch, Golden Weapons Pack, Pulp Weapons Pack, six Slayer Tarot Cards, a Venice Beach travel map, and Character Packs 1 and 2. A collector figurine of Amy, one of the playable Slayers, is also available to purchase standalone from Deep Silver’s website.

Pre-orders are live, and those who pre-order any version will get the Memories Of Banoi Pack which includes the Banoi War Club and Memories of Banoi Baseball Bat along with the Balanced Weapon Perk and Personal Space Skills Card.

Dead Island 2 releases on April 28th, 2023, for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, PS5, and PC. Stay tuned for more details en route to release.
